NettetHypotenuse The side opposite the right angle of a right triangle is called the hypotenuse. The sides that form the right angle are called legs, or sometimes the … NettetAn artist wants to make a small monument in the shape of a square base topped by a right triangle, as shown below. The square base will be adjacent to one leg of the triangle. The other leg of the triangle will measure 2 feet and the hypotenuse will be 5 feet. (a) Use the Pythagorean Theorem to find the length of a side of the square base.

NettetA right triangle consists of two legs and a hypotenuse. The two legs meet at a 90° angle and the hypotenuse is the longest side of the right triangle and is the side opposite the right angle. The Pythagorean Theorem tells us that the relationship in every right triangle is: a 2 + b 2 = c 2 Example C 2 = 6 2 + 4 2 C 2 = 36 + 16 C 2 = 52 C = 52 NettetWhat is Hypotenuse Leg Theorem? The hypotenuse leg theorem is a criterion used to prove whether a given set of right triangles are congruent. The hypotenuse leg (HL) …
